1. Avoid Blockages
One of the most apparent reasons for cleaning your restroom drains every month is to avoid clogs. When you clean your drains regularly, you will not end up with deep blockages that require strong chemicals and expert devices. While you can clean your restroom drains pipes on your own, we recommend that you call a plumbing to professionally clean your drains pipes a few times per year.

2. Prevent Bad Odors
There is absolutely nothing more humiliating than a foul-smelling restroom. Blocked drains can trigger germs to build up, leading to pungent odors. A professional plumbing professional can not just unclog your drain however likewise ventilate it. You can pour hot water and bleach down the drain to get rid of some of the bad smells, however that is just a momentary fix.

3. Identify Underlying Issues
When you tidy your drain once a month, you can determine underlying problems before they end up being severe problems. If it is not simply the regular hair and gunk, you should contact a plumbing technician to see if your restroom drains pipes requirement to be repaired.

4. Faster Draining
Do you dislike the sensation of standing in a number of inches of water in the shower? A slow-draining sink or shower is a great indication that you require to clean up the pipes. When you tidy your drains monthly, you must never ever need to fret about slow-draining sinks or showers. Not just that, but faster-draining pipes assist keep your sink and shower cleaner.

5. Avoid Extensive Damage
As pointed out, routinely cleaning your restroom drains can assist determine underlying problems that are more major than a sink blocked with hair. The average expense to fix a drain line is $696, which is a lot more pricey than the mere $10 it takes to clean your drains pipes regular monthly. Serious obstructions can damage your entire plumbing system and even have an influence on the general public systems and the quality of water.

If you have a gas water heater, you must frequently check the pilot light for extreme soot buildup. Excessive soot buildup can cause a stopped up flue, which can result in carbon monoxide gas dripping into your house. Hence, a routine check up of the pilot burner is very important in making sure there isn't a buildup of soot.

Eliminate smells in your waste-disposal system. In many cases' smells in your waste-disposal system might not signify a clog, but merely small food particles that have begun to rot. Location a combination of lemon peel and ice cubes in the system, and run it for about a minute. Follow this with a great amount of cold water. If this does not assist, attempt a degrease or specialized garbage disposal cleaner.

Make certain that you avoid throwing fats down the drain after you tidy up your meal. Fats can solidify with time which can cause a drain problem and corrupt your water flow. Throw away fats and different kinds of cooking oils in the trash after you finish with your meal.

To get rid of dirt that builds up under the edges of faucets, think about using an old toothbrush, instead of cleansing items. Many cleaning items will simply cause damage to your faucets, and some of this damage could be extreme. Simply dip the toothbrush into warm water and after that utilize it.

Waste disposal unit are a common cause of plumbing issues, which is an simple problem to resolve. Don't simply put whatever down the disposal or treat it like a 2nd trash can. Use the disposal things that would be difficult to dispose of generally. Putting all leftover food down the sink is a excellent way to produce obstructions.

Make sure to never leave any flammable liquids near your water heater. Certain liquids like gas, solvents, or adhesives are flammable, and if left too close to the hot water heater, can fire up. Place it far away from your water heating unit if you have to have these liquids in your basement.
